Why Work From Home?

If someone told me when I was 18 years old that I would be a stay at home mom who has a home based business, I would have spit my soda out in their face laughing. When I decided that I actually wanted to have kids, I knew that I wanted to be a working mom. I was a teacher.... a kindergarten teacher. I loved my job. I worked with some of my absolute best friends one of which was even my roommate.
Mary, Me, Anabelle, Ami (missing Sarah) the day my life changed

And then I got married and three months later was preggers with Delaney. She was born in October and I had the rest of the year off for maternity leave. When January came, I cried and cried the day I had to go back to work and leave her. She stayed with my mom for a couple months and then went to a day care that was right on our school campus. But, I didn't care- I missed her so much. 
Eric, being the good guy he is, saw how miserable I was and we talked about me quitting. I did not renew my contract that year. When Delaney was 9 months old, I found out I was pregnant with Brody, so yeah, good move not working (for me).
